21 dogs in shelter, 4 in foster, 6 on a waiting list to come in.

Shelter is designed for 10 dogs.

Did you know we helped 425 animals in 2024! We know other places have done even more but for our little shelter it is more than double what we do in a year. So proud of our staff for all their hard work and thankful for all of our amazing volunteers, adopters and donors.

Below are some pictures of some of the crew and 3 of the 4 new arrivals.

Things that would help

1. Rescues/shelters please take back your dogs you adopt out. We have had 5 come into our system and another one waiting as the place they were adopted from is refusing to take them back. Not okay.

We at the Pincher Creek Humane Society have a contract that is signed. If the adoption doesnt work out and/or life happens, the animal is to come back to us if a suitable home can not be found. We do not want any of our animals putting pressure on any other shelter/rescue system.

2. Fosters we always need them

3. Make sure you have a back up plan for your animals. This is why we ask this question on our application. If something is to happen to you, who is taking your animals.

4. Spay/neuter please. Ask about resources if you can not afford full price at the vet.
All our animals do not leave our system till they are spayed/neutered.

5. Struggling with food ask about resources.

6. Adopt from shelters and rescues or reputable breeders. Avoid online puppy mills. Most animals are not spayed/neutered and are adding to the problem as the puppy mill gets their money and doesnt follow up with spaying or neutering. Or the puppies are just given away and the new home cant afford to spay or neuter or thinks it cute to have a litter of puppies.

7. Donations of any kind ie. bottles, money, food, litter, cleaning supplies. We are in desperate need of everything.

Life happens, we get it. We are not here to pass.judgement on your situation, we want to support with solutions if we can but right now we are drowning A friendly person will always answer the phone and try to give you options, offer support so please be kind to our staff.
Their hearts are hurting everyday from all the sad situations they have to endure.

Be a nice human.

Have you met Rose?
She is currently in foster care and thus is what they have to say:

Rose update: Huge people pleaser/easy to train. Good with dogs. Will use appropriate correction if someone pushes her but will not start anything. Good with cats. She thinks mine are great and they think she’s not annoying enough for them to care about so everyone is happy. Seems to have a low prey drive but interested in birds. Not highly toy motivated. Doesn’t really care about fetch but she does like to carry a toy around with her especially when she’s excited. Loves food but is respectful. If you tell her no she’ll leave it be. Loves to chew on things. Hasn’t been a problem in our house because she’s always supervised but if left alone she might decide she likes your shoes. Got her on a schedule and she’s pretty much housetrained now. Will still p*e a little if too excited, but this mostly occurs in first thing in the morning when she’s had to hold it for a while. FOMO to the max. Will need to be managed so she doesn’t get separation anxiety. Have been working on crate training to help manage this and I think we are making progress.
